From: Sowjanya Komatineni <skomatineni@nvidia.com> To: thierry.reding@gmail.com, jonathanh@nvidia.com, tglx@linutronix.de, jason@lakedaemon.net, marc.zyngier@arm.com, linus.walleij@linaro.org, stefan@agner.ch, mark.rutland@arm.com Cc: pdeschrijver@nvidia.com, pgaikwad@nvidia.com, sboyd@kernel.org, linux-clk@vger.kernel.org, linux-gpio@vger.kernel.org, jckuo@nvidia.com, josephl@nvidia.com, talho@nvidia.com, skomatineni@nvidia.com, linux-tegra@vger.kernel.org, linux-kernel@vger.kernel.org, mperttunen@nvidia.com, spatra@nvidia.com, robh+dt@kernel.org, digetx@gmail.com, devicetree@vger.kernel.org Subject: [PATCH V3 13/17] soc/tegra: pmc: add pmc wake support for tegra210 Date: Tue, 18 Jun 2019 00:46:27 -0700 [thread overview] Message-ID: <1560843991-24123-14-git-send-email-skomatineni@nvidia.com> (raw) In-Reply-To: <1560843991-24123-1-git-send-email-skomatineni@nvidia.com> This patch implements PMC wakeup sequence for Tegra210 and defines common used RTC alarm wake event. Signed-off-by: Sowjanya Komatineni <skomatineni@nvidia.com> --- drivers/soc/tegra/pmc.c | 111 ++++++++++++++++++++++++++++++++++++++++++++++++ 1 file changed, 111 insertions(+) diff --git a/drivers/soc/tegra/pmc.c b/drivers/soc/tegra/pmc.c index e87f29a35fcf..603fc3bd73f5 100644 --- a/drivers/soc/tegra/pmc.c +++ b/drivers/soc/tegra/pmc.c @@ -57,6 +57,12 @@ #define PMC_CNTRL_SYSCLK_OE BIT(11) /* system clock enable */ #define PMC_CNTRL_SYSCLK_POLARITY BIT(10) /* sys clk polarity */ #define PMC_CNTRL_MAIN_RST BIT(4) +#define PMC_CNTRL_LATCH_WAKEUPS BIT(5) + +#define PMC_WAKE_MASK 0x0c +#define PMC_WAKE_LEVEL 0x10 +#define PMC_WAKE_STATUS 0x14 +#define PMC_SW_WAKE_STATUS 0x18 #define DPD_SAMPLE 0x020 #define DPD_SAMPLE_ENABLE BIT(0) @@ -87,6 +93,11 @@ #define PMC_SCRATCH41 0x140 +#define PMC_WAKE2_MASK 0x160 +#define PMC_WAKE2_LEVEL 0x164 +#define PMC_WAKE2_STATUS 0x168 +#define PMC_SW_WAKE2_STATUS 0x16c + #define PMC_SENSOR_CTRL 0x1b0 #define PMC_SENSOR_CTRL_SCRATCH_WRITE BIT(2) #define PMC_SENSOR_CTRL_ENABLE_RST BIT(1) @@ -1921,6 +1932,55 @@ static const struct irq_domain_ops tegra_pmc_irq_domain_ops = { .alloc = tegra_pmc_irq_alloc, }; +static int tegra210_pmc_irq_set_wake(struct irq_data *data, unsigned int on) +{ + struct tegra_pmc *pmc = irq_data_get_irq_chip_data(data); + unsigned int offset, bit; + u32 value; + + if (data->hwirq == ULONG_MAX) + return 0; + + offset = data->hwirq / 32; + bit = data->hwirq % 32; + + /* + * latch wakeups to SW_WAKE_STATUS register to capture events + * that would not make it into wakeup event register during LP0 exit. + */ + value = tegra_pmc_readl(pmc, PMC_CNTRL); + value |= PMC_CNTRL_LATCH_WAKEUPS; + tegra_pmc_writel(pmc, value, PMC_CNTRL); + udelay(120); + + value &= ~PMC_CNTRL_LATCH_WAKEUPS; + tegra_pmc_writel(pmc, value, PMC_CNTRL); + udelay(120); + + tegra_pmc_writel(pmc, 0, PMC_SW_WAKE_STATUS); + tegra_pmc_writel(pmc, 0, PMC_SW_WAKE2_STATUS); + + tegra_pmc_writel(pmc, 0, PMC_WAKE_STATUS); + tegra_pmc_writel(pmc, 0, PMC_WAKE2_STATUS); + + /* enable PMC wake */ + if (data->hwirq >= 32) + offset = PMC_WAKE2_MASK; + else + offset = PMC_WAKE_MASK; + + value = tegra_pmc_readl(pmc, offset); + + if (on) + value |= 1 << bit; + else + value &= ~(1 << bit); + + tegra_pmc_writel(pmc, value, offset); + + return 0; +} + static int tegra186_pmc_irq_set_wake(struct irq_data *data, unsigned int on) { struct tegra_pmc *pmc = irq_data_get_irq_chip_data(data); @@ -1953,6 +2013,49 @@ static int tegra186_pmc_irq_set_wake(struct irq_data *data, unsigned int on) return 0; } +static int tegra210_pmc_irq_set_type(struct irq_data *data, unsigned int type) +{ + struct tegra_pmc *pmc = irq_data_get_irq_chip_data(data); + unsigned int offset, bit; + u32 value; + + if (data->hwirq == ULONG_MAX) + return 0; + + offset = data->hwirq / 32; + bit = data->hwirq % 32; + + if (data->hwirq >= 32) + offset = PMC_WAKE2_LEVEL; + else + offset = PMC_WAKE_LEVEL; + + value = tegra_pmc_readl(pmc, offset); + + switch (type) { + case IRQ_TYPE_EDGE_RISING: + case IRQ_TYPE_LEVEL_HIGH: + value |= 1 << bit; + break; + + case IRQ_TYPE_EDGE_FALLING: + case IRQ_TYPE_LEVEL_LOW: + value &= ~(1 << bit); + break; + + case IRQ_TYPE_EDGE_RISING | IRQ_TYPE_EDGE_FALLING: + value ^= 1 << bit; + break; + + default: + return -EINVAL; + } + + tegra_pmc_writel(pmc, value, offset); + + return 0; +} + static int tegra186_pmc_irq_set_type(struct irq_data *data, unsigned int type) { struct tegra_pmc *pmc = irq_data_get_irq_chip_data(data); @@ -2541,6 +2644,10 @@ static const struct pinctrl_pin_desc tegra210_pin_descs[] = { TEGRA210_IO_PAD_TABLE(TEGRA_IO_PIN_DESC) }; +static const struct tegra_wake_event tegra210_wake_events[] = { + TEGRA_WAKE_IRQ("rtc", 16, 2), +}; + static const struct tegra_pmc_soc tegra210_pmc_soc = { .num_powergates = ARRAY_SIZE(tegra210_powergates), .powergates = tegra210_powergates, @@ -2558,10 +2665,14 @@ static const struct tegra_pmc_soc tegra210_pmc_soc = { .regs = &tegra20_pmc_regs, .init = tegra20_pmc_init, .setup_irq_polarity = tegra20_pmc_setup_irq_polarity, + .irq_set_wake = tegra210_pmc_irq_set_wake, + .irq_set_type = tegra210_pmc_irq_set_type, .reset_sources = tegra210_reset_sources, .num_reset_sources = ARRAY_SIZE(tegra210_reset_sources), .reset_levels = NULL, .num_reset_levels = 0, + .num_wake_events = ARRAY_SIZE(tegra210_wake_events), + .wake_events = tegra210_wake_events, }; #define TEGRA186_IO_PAD_TABLE(_pad) \ -- 2.7.4
